03 Oct 2024 | 2: Eyes on the Horizon, The Legacy of Fire Lookouts | 00:45:43 | |
Ever wondered what it's like to stand on the edge of the sky? These remote outposts offer more than just panoramic views—they hold the whispers of solitude, stories of survival, and the relentless human spirit. Perched high above the wilderness, fire lookouts offer stunning views, historic tales, and a gateway to the wild. Join me as we uncover the captivating legacy of these watchtowers—from the 1910 Big Burn to modern-day adventures. Explore the stories of their keepers, the solitude of the mountaintops, and the tools used to guard our forests.
